Multi-Touch Interface
The University of Bristol Nanophysics group have implemented an innovative multi-touch interface which can be used for the interactive real-time control of a wide range of instruments.

CO2 Enriched Air for Reducing Craving in Abstinent Smokers
A research team from the university has developed a simple method, using air enriched with carbon dioxide (CO2), to reduce the cravings of people trying to quit smoking.

Tunable Ring Laser
The University’s photonics group has developed a novel approach to constructing a semiconductor laser capable being rapidly tuned to output different frequencies of light.

Prevention of Hypertrophy in Chondrocytes Used for Cartilage Replacement
A tissue engineering group at the university has developed a treatment for stem cells used to create cartilage which reduces undesirable creation of bone-like tissue

Chaotic Micromixers for Microfluidics
Applied mathematicians at the University of Bristol have used dynamical systems theories to enable the design of optimised micromixers offering energy efficient mixing.
